DevExpress에서 GridView의 행 색깔 바꾸기

DevExpress에서 GridView의 행의 색을 바꾸는 것는 방법이다.

 

private void gridView1_RowCellStyle(object sender, DevExpress.XtraGrid.Views.Grid.RowCellStyleEventArgs e)
{
for (int i = 0; i < dataSet1.Tables[0].Rows.Count; i++)
{
if (IsDisposal(gridView1, e.RowHandle))
e.Appearance.BackColor = Color.Red;
}
}

private bool IsDisposal(DevExpress.XtraGrid.Views.Grid.GridView gridView1, int row)
{
string val = Convert.ToString(gridView1.GetRowCellValue(row, “Disposal”));
return (val == “True”);
}

댓글 남기기

이메일은 공개되지 않습니다.

이 사이트는 스팸을 줄이는 아키스밋을 사용합니다. 댓글이 어떻게 처리되는지 알아보십시오.